- Use Automated Picking and Sorting Technologies
In addition to the above, you can use physical robots to help with the picking and the sorting processes. These specific tech solutions reduce the time necessary for locating and retrieving certain items in your warehouse. Plus, with batch-picking algorithms, you can more easily manage multiple orders at once, as well as optimize the routes and generally minimize handling time.
- Have a Good WMS
Of course, there is another thing you definitely need to keep in mind here. Basically, when thinking about how to reduce lead time in warehouse, you should undeniably think about having and implementing a great warehouse management system (WMS). We are talking about a system that can automate all the key processes, from inventory tracking to order picking and even inventory replenishment. This also leads to reducing errors, which will prevent costly delays.
